The Postgraduate Certificate in Education ( PGCE/PGCertEd) is a one- or two-year higher education course in England, Wales and Northern Ireland which provides training in order to allow graduates to become teachers within maintained schools. A Diploma of Higher Education (DipHE) is an accredited professional qualification highly respected by employers in the UK and abroad. Like a Higher National Diploma (HND), a DipHE is equivalent to the first two years of a university degree, holding the same points value. Answer: To become a kindergarten teacher in Texas, you must be certified by the state. Certification requires a bachelor’s degree, completion of an educator preparation program, and passing scores on the required certification exams. You must also complete a background check before you can work in a school. An undergraduate degree is a credential you t Is a Teaching Credential a Masters Degree? No, a teaching credential is not the same as a master’s degree. A master’s degree declares that you have mastered the knowledge within a university’s program area. A teaching credential is the licensure process needed in order to teach within a given state.
